Position Overview

Roshel is seeking a Vehicle Systems Engineer – Performance and Benchmarking at their Brampton, Ontario facility. The person will be responsible for defining vehicle performance dimensions and characteristics for benchmarking.

Responsibilities
  • Link performance and efficiency requirements to system/component level targets
  • Perform vehicle and sub-system model validation and calibration based on test data, generate technical proposals for system level assessments and create Layouts.
  • Responsible for creating and updating vehicle models, coordinating new & updated subsystem models with model owners. Manage multiple fidelity model libraries.
  • Evaluate, through simulation, competition technology (this includes electrical and thermal systems and components)
  • Provide objective evaluation of new concepts through sub-system and vehicle level simulation. This includes knowledge of standard drive cycles, especially those pertaining to BEV’s.
  • Preparation of concise reports with clear recommendations for stakeholders and customers
  • Accountable for effective technical project tracking to achieve annual objectives
  • Continually evolve core simulation competencies as the state-of-the-art changes and as technology requirements change
  • Contribute to driving needs for advanced testing and benchmarking
Qualifications
  • Academic background in Mechanical / Automotive Engineering and BEV relevant industry experience, with experience and track record associated with vehicle simulation
  • Passionate about automotive and topics such as electrification, thermal management, cooling system concepts, vehicle powertrain and numerical simulation
  • Full vehicle simulation exposure, practical knowledge an asset also. (Working understanding of mechanical, thermal, and electrical systems, sensor systems, ECUs, and how they interact with an automotive system)
  • Strong knowledge of automotive BEV and HEV systems and components
  • Strong fundamentals in electrical circuits, thermodynamics, and heat transfer
  • Experience with component and system versioning and model library management
  • Experience with requirement tracking and simulation coverage
  • Working knowledge of system and vehicle testing and ability to work in collaboration with test team
  • Willingness to learn new tools as necessary
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
